AD676JNZ Part Data Attributes

AD676JNZ Analog Devices Inc
Buy Now Datasheet
Compare Parts:
AD676JNZ Analog Devices Inc ADC, Successive Approximation, 16-Bit, 1 Func, 1 Channel, Parallel, Word Access, BICMOS, PDIP28
Pbfree Code No
Rohs Code Yes
Part Life Cycle Code Active
Part Package Code DIP
Package Description Dip,
Pin Count 28
Manufacturer Package Code N-28
Reach Compliance Code Compliant
ECCN Code EAR99
HTS Code 8542.39.00.01
Analog Input Voltage-Max 10 V
Analog Input Voltage-Min -10 V
Conversion Time-Max 1000 µS
Converter Type Adc, Successive Approximation
JESD-30 Code R-PDIP-T28
JESD-609 Code e3
Negative Supply Voltage-Nom -12 V
Number of Analog In Channels 1
Number of Bits 16
Number of Functions 1
Number of Terminals 28
Operating Temperature-Max 70 °C
Operating Temperature-Min
Output Bit Code 2'S COMPLEMENT BINARY
Output Format Parallel, Word
Package Body Material Plastic/Epoxy
Package Code DIP
Package Shape Rectangular
Package Style In-Line
Qualification Status Not Qualified
Sample Rate 0.1 Mhz
Sample and Hold / Track and Hold Sample
Screening Level Mil-Std-883
Supply Voltage-Nom 12 V
Surface Mount No
Technology Bicmos
Temperature Grade Commercial
Terminal Finish Matte Tin (Sn)
Terminal Form Through-Hole
Terminal Position Dual
